Since you asked I went and looked on Apple about this...  I was just curious...  they basically force you into the larger monitor size for the faster processors...

 

You can get a 27" iMac with 16GB RAM, a 3.2 GHz processor, 3TB HDD and that software for right at $2500... so if that's your budget, it slips right in, but the disc space may be an issue.

 

Go with the 21.5" and a slightly slower processor and you may be able to get everything you want, but either way you'll have to make some compromises.
